Yummy[/h3][p][/p][p]On the design aspect of things everything is going rather smoothly! That learning/experimentation phase of making the first island is helping the second's production speed and quality immensely. Waxing Moon Island, or just Waxing Island, takes the name quite literally being an island whose main landmark is a massive candle forming hot liquid wax lakes and falls, and from which emerge other smaller candles.[/p][p][/p][p]Work in progress. Also, the candles are not edible.[/p][p][/p][p]I've also done some reworking of the main village where you start on the planet, but I don't wanna be showing absolutely everything or there will be no surprises! As a treat, allow me to share some backstory about this project![/p][p]This game concept derives from another that I made last year in a game design class. Back then it wasn't even a platformer, but rather a shooter about grabbing elements of the environment and using them as projectiles, where you could find secrets by bringing the correct ammo to the right place. [/p][p]This is some very rough and rushed concept art I did for the One Page of the game![/p][p][/p][p]Damn Rico is looking weird in here[/p][p][/p][p]It was a weird mix of platforming, collectathon and games like Neon White or Ultrakill (I hadn't played Ultrakill at the time, but in retrospect there are very similar ideas there), but in the same way I extracted the platforming and collectathon elements from there to make Riftaway I feel I could return to the other bits I left behind and make a game using those some day, however that's a problem for future me to think about.[/p][p][/p][p]That about does it for these news! I've been taking this slowly and carefully since it's my first time constructing a full on world, and especially with December's festivities I've been slower than usual, however, despite it all being yet in an early prototypal phase, I am content with what I've got so far![/p][p][/p][p][/p][p]World 1 will be set on a lunar archipelago, where both the islands and culture are all centred around a huge Moon-like asteroid, to the point of naming the islands after its phases, which are static and dependant on the perspective where each island sees this central rock.
